Miu Miu, which has grown out from under the shadow of big sister
Prada to set trends in it's own right had some really lovely bags in the spring line.

This dragonfly shoulder bag, carried as a clutch in a patchwork of purple and mauve skins feels both old and new at the same time. It's the sort of bag you're sure you've seen in some fabulous vintage store, but this is cleaner and more streamlined than similar vintage styles.

In a similar color
palette, this pouch, the simplest of styles, is elevated with the same patchwork treatment. A fresh take on the small bag, and in a style that actually holds something thicker than a credit card!

There were misses too. This bag, with it's door knocker handle is an example of bad hardware
happening to an OK bag. The stripes on their own are preppy and cute, and the shape is classic, but add the circa 80's towel bar, and it's a miss.

Definitely interesting to look at, this puffy envelope looks like it has promise. I love the shade of pink, and the shiny hardware gives it a Palm Beach flashiness. I'd love a chance to it in action.
